Question
given l || m || n, find the value of x.
Step1: Use the property of parallel lines
When two parallel lines are cut by a transversal, consecutive interior angles are supplementary. Since \( l\parallel m\parallel n\), the angle \(126^{\circ}\) and \((3x + 6)^{\circ}\) are supplementary.
So, \(126+(3x + 6)=180\).
Step2: Solve the equation
Simplify the left - hand side of the equation: \(126+3x + 6=132+3x\).
Then the equation becomes \(132+3x=180\).
Subtract 132 from both sides: \(3x=180 - 132\), so \(3x=48\).
Divide both sides by 3: \(x=\frac{48}{3}=16\).
